1.选择协议(提高测试结果的准确性)
  New Single Protocol Script:单协议脚本,选择一种主协议进行测试
  New Multiple Protocol Script:多协议脚本,选择多种协议进行测试
  New Script Recent Protocols:最近用的协议
2.获取软件协议的方式:
  与开发沟通
  查看概要设计和详细设计
  通过抓包工具自己获取
  根据经验:Web应用至少使用HTTP/HTML协议;C/S应用Windows Sockets;

  测一个C/S系统,根据C/S结构所用到的后台数据库来选择不同的协议:

如果后台数据库是sybase,则采用sybaseCTlib协议,

access 数据库选择 odbc一个协议就可,

如果是SQL server,则使用MS SQL server的协议,

至于oracle数据库系统,当然就使用Oracle 2-tier协议。

  对于没有数据库的C/S(ftp,smtp)这些可以选择Windwos Sockets协议。

1.HTTP协议
  HyperText Transfer Protocol,超文本传输协议,设计目的是为了提供一种发布和接受HTML页面的方法

2.FTP协议
  File Transfer Protocol,文件传输协议,用于Internet上的控制文件的双向传输

3.WAP协议
  Wireless Application Protocol,无线应用协议,是一项全球性的网络通信协议,其架构包括Client、WAP Getaway、Web Server三部分
    注:WML,Wireless Markup Language,无线标记语言

4.邮件服务协议
1)邮件系统四部分:
  邮件用户代理(Mail User Agent,MUA)
  邮件分发代理(Mail Delivery Agent,MDA),也称为本地分发代理(Local Delivery Agent,LDA)
  邮件传输代理(Mail Treasfer Agent,MTA)
  邮件存储代理(Mail Save Agent,MSA)
队列:按顺序排队进行数据的发送

2)邮件传输中的协议
  简单邮件传输协议(Simple Mail Transfer Protocol,SMTP):Internet中传递邮件的通信协议,端口号25,五个核心命令(HELO、MAIL FROM、RCPT TO、DATA、QUIT)
  邮局通信协议(Post Office Protocol,POP):用于接收邮件的协议(下载邮件),是MUA访问MTA获得邮件的协议,端口号110,有POP2和POP3两种类型
  Internet消息访问协议(Internet Message Access Protocol,IMAP):用于接收邮件(下载摘要),支持离线模式(Offline)、在线模式(Online)、中断连接模式(Disconnected)三种操作模式

LoadRunner录制协议的选择的更多相关文章

  1. loadrunner录制脚本如何选择使用get请求和post请求的方式

    在loadrunner工具里录制脚本时常常会用到get请求和post请求,有关loadrunner常用的这两类的请求主要有: get请求: web_url 和 web_link post请求: web ...

  2. LoadRunner对不同协议的选择

    LoadRunner对不同协议的选择 大家常用的是Loadrunner测试web(Http/Html),但其实协议多种多样.在B/S结构的网站多种业务的特点需要选择不同的协议,协议如何选择呢,寻找了相 ...

  3. LoadRunner录制HTTPS协议脚本

    学习LoadRunner录制HTTPS协议脚本,其实是一个意外的收获.当我拿到要测试的URL时,我像以前的步骤一样录制脚本,但是录制结束后,发现并没有生成脚本,开始以为是LoadRunner的原因,我 ...

  4. LoadRunner录制Web协议的脚本 (by网络)

    LoadRunner录制Web协议的脚本  http://itindex.net/detail/50530-loadrunner-web-脚本

  5. loadrunner 录制TCP协议脚本操作

    测试TCP协议的项目,涉及到登陆.发送实时数据.指令.登出等,直接写报文工作量太大,所以需要录制报文. 操作方法如下: 1.启动服务端程序 2.使用winsocket协议 3.选择应用程序 4.录制选 ...

  6. LoadRunner录制一个登录

    1.点击录制脚本 2.点击左边页面加号

  7. loadrunner录制回放常见问题及解决办法

    1.录制错误    1)录制本机 WebTours 或录制本地网站无法打开    当 使 用 Vista 以 后 的 操 作 系 统 时 , 会 出 现 该 问 题 . 这 是 由 于 在 本 地Wi ...

  8. loadrunner录制上传文件,但是回放失败

    用Loadrunner录制上传文件,脚本回放时发现,文件没有上传成功,检查脚本发现脚本中没有上传文件的路径. 脚本录制时选择的协议,如果说是socket协议,则不需要上传文件的路径,Loadrunne ...

  9. 使用loadrunner录制手机脚本

    1.安装loadrunner补丁包4: 2.安装了loadrunner的PC端上面创建WiFi热点,将手机接入该WiFi: 3.然后打开loadrunner,选择录制协议为手机的协议: 4.弹窗中选择 ...

随机推荐

  1. linq基本操作

    一.Linq有两种语法: 1.  方法语法 2.  查询语法 下面举个例子看看这两种方法的区别 比如现在有一个学生类 public class student { public string user ...

  2. 《JavaWeb从入门到精通》(明日科技,清华大学出版社)

    <JavaWeb从入门到精通>(明日科技,清华大学出版社)

  3. Confluence 6 诊断

    当你对性能进行诊断或者希望知道是什么原因导致 Confluence 崩溃,你希望知道在 Confluence 内部是什么导致这些问题发生的.这个时候系统的诊断信息能够帮助你获得更多的有关的这些信息. ...

  4. Confluence 6 缓存状态

    Confluence 为系统的内部缓存提供了缓存的状态以便于你对缓存的大小的命中率进行跟踪,在必要的情况下,你可以对缓存进行调整,让缓存能够更好的满足你的使用需求.请查看 Performance Tu ...

  5. CF767C Garland--树形dp

    今天无聊的我又来切树形dp了,貌似我与树形dp有仇似的. n个节点的树 第i个节点权值为 n<=10^6 −100<=ai​<=100 问是否能够删除掉两条边,使得该树分成三个不为空 ...

  6. LeetCode(112):路径总和

    Easy! 题目描述: 给定一个二叉树和一个目标和,判断该树中是否存在根节点到叶子节点的路径,这条路径上所有节点值相加等于目标和. 说明: 叶子节点是指没有子节点的节点. 示例: 给定如下二叉树,以及 ...

  7. Django知识点汇总

    Python的WEB框架有Django.Tornado.Flask 等多种,Django相较与其他WEB框架其优势为:大而全,框架本身集成了ORM.模型绑定.模板引擎.缓存.Session等诸多功能. ...

  8. laravel 多检索条件列表查询

    public function indexQuestions(Request $request, ResponseFactoryContract $response, QuestionModel $q ...

  9. noip 2018游记

    憋了好久的游记... 考虑到写游记是oi界的传统,所以还是应该写一篇的. day0: 上午9:30的火车出发,车上颓三国杀! 中午12:00到了大连,下午2:00才开始试机,还是得先去大连大学,在食堂 ...

  10. 处理Task引发的异常

    处理方法:线程启动后,使用try-catch,通过wait或者waitall来捕获异常. 单个Task的情况: System.Threading.Tasks.Task task1 = new Syst ...